研究概览
简要总结
Part I: Evaluate the safety and tolerability of mRNA-3705 administered via intravenous infusion to participants with isolated MMA due to MUT deficiency. Part II: Evaluate the efficacy of mRNA-3705 as assessed by the change in plasma methylmalonic acid levels Part III: Evaluate the safety and tolerability of mRNA-3705 administered via intravenous infusion to participants with isolated MMA due to MUT deficiency, and not eligible to participate in Part 2

入选标准
- •(Part 1 only) Participant is ≥1 year of age at the time of informed consent/assent.
- •(Part 1 only) Participant has a body weight of ≥11.0 kg at the Screening Visit.
- •Participant has a diagnosis of isolated MMA due to MUT deficiency confirmed by molecular genetic testing (see guidance in Section 8.1.2 for participants <23.3 kg).
- •Participant has a blood Vitamin B12 level equal to or above the lower limit of normal (based on laboratory reference range) confirmed in the Screening Period.
- •Participant or their legally authorized representative is willing and able to provide informed consent and/or assent as mandated by local regulations and is willing and able to comply with study-related assessments.
- •Sexually active participants of childbearing or reproductive potential agree to use a highly effective method of contraception, consistent with local regulations, during the study and for 3 months after the last administration of study drug.
- •(Part 1 only) Participants with parameters that indicate MMA clinical severity as described in Section 10.2.
- •(Part 2 only) Participants with 2 screening methylmalonic acid levels ≥400 μM, as described in Section 8.1.
- •(Parts 2& 3 only) Participant is ≥5 years of age at the time of informed consent/assent.
排除标准
- •Participant has a diagnosis of isolated MMA cb1A, cb1B, or cb1D enzymatic subtypes or methylmalonyl-CoA epimerase deficiency or combined MMA with homocystinuria.
- •Participant has any individual laboratory abnormalities achieving exclusionary thresholds defined in Table
- •Participant has previously received gene therapy for the treatment of MMA.
- •Participant has an eGFR <30 mL/min/1.73 m2, as estimated by the Schwartz formula for participants <18 years of age (Schwartz et al 2009), or by the Chronic Kidney Disease Epidemiology Collaboration creatinine-based formula for participants ≥18 years of age (Inker et al 2021), or receives long-term dialysis.
- •Participant has a corrected QT interval >480 ms using Bazett’s correction.
- •For participants of reproductive potential, the participant has a positive pregnancy test at the Screening Visit.
- •Participant is pregnant or breastfeeding.
- •Participant has a history of organ transplantation or planned organ transplantation during the period of study participation.
- •Participant has a history of hypersensitivity to any components of the study drug.
- •Participant has a history of hypersensitivity or contraindication to acetaminophen/paracetamol and/or ibuprofen or H1/H2 receptor blockers.
- •Participation in another clinical study of another investigational agent within 30 days before study entry or within 5 elimination half-lives of the investigational agent, whichever is longer.
- •Participant has undergone a major surgical procedure within 30 days before the Screening Visit (excludes central line, port, or feeding tube placement).
- •Participant has new uses or adjusted dosage of antibiotic therapy used to reduce propionate production within 2 weeks before first dose of study drug.
- •Any participant with a new or adjusted dosage of antibiotics may enter the Treatment Period after 2 weeks of stable antibiotic regimen.
- •This criterion has been removed and integrated into Exclusion Criterion 13 in Protocol Amendment
- •Participant has an active, unstable, or clinically significant medical condition not related to MMA or history of noncompliance that, in the Investigator’s opinion, could potentiate the risk while participating in this study, interfere with the interpretation of study results, or limit the participant’s participation in the study. This may include, but is not limited to, history of relevant food or drug allergies; history of cardiovascular, central nervous, gastrointestinal, or infectious disease; history of clinically significant pathology; and/or history of cancer.
- •Participant has received COVID-19 vaccination (generally 2 doses or a booster) within 28 days prior to first study drug administration. 17.This criterion has been removed in Protocol Amendment
- •Participant has a history of anaphylaxis/anaphylactoid reaction or severe hypersensitivity with infusions.
- •This criterion has been removed in Protocol Amendment
- •(Part 2 only) Participant has the mut- disease phenotype, as assessed by genotyping, clinical phenotype/presentation, or Vitamin B12-responsive MMA.

次要结局
- Part I: - Percentage change in plasma methylmalonic acid levels from baseline (pretreatment) to postdose levels measured after single and repeated administrations of mRNA-3705. - Estimation of PD parameters after single and repeated administrations of mRNA-3705, including AUC_Below_B, AUC_Net_B, and Emax - Percentage change in plasma 2-MC levels from baseline (pretreatment) to levels measured after single and repeated administrations of mRNA-3705.
- Part I (continuation): - Estimation of hMUT mRNA PK parameters including, but not limited to, Cmax, Tmax, AUC, t½, CL, Vz and Vss. - Presence and titers of anti-PEG antibodies.
- Part II: - Estimation of PK parameters of hMUT (anti-hMUT) mRNAs including, but not limited to, Cmax, Tmax, AUC, t½, CL, and Vz. - Measurement of SM-86 after single and repeated dosing.
- Part II(continuation): - Percentage change in plasma 2-MC at 3 months of treatment in participants treated with mRNA-3705 compared to placebo. - Change from baseline in PedsQL™ Physical Function score at 3 months of treatment in participants treated with mRNA-3705 compared to placebo. - Annualized frequency of MMA -related hospitalizations up until 3 months of treatment. - Annualized frequency of MDEs up until 3 months of treatment, both overall and by severity.
- Part II(continuation): - Change in: − PedsQL™ Total Score from baseline(pretreatment) − IGA-S and CrGI-S from baseline(pretreatment) − IGA-I and CrGI-I from the Dose 2 visit - Incidence and severity of TEAEs. - Incidence and severity of SAEs. - Incidence and severity of AESIs (eg, IRR and hypersensitivity). - Incidence and severity of TEAEs leading to treatment discontinuation. - Presence and titers of antibodies against PEG (anti-PEG) and hMUT (anti-hMUT).
- Part III: - Percentage change in plasma methylmalonicacid levels at 3 months of treatment - Percentage change in plasma 2-MC levels at 3months of treatment - Estimation of hMUT mRNA PK parametersincluding, but not limited to, Cmax, Tmax, AUC, t½, CL, and Vz - Change from Baseline in PedsQL™ PhysicalFunction score at 3 months of treatment - Annualized frequency of MMA-relatedhospitalizations up until 3 months of treatment
- Part III: - Annualized frequency of MDEs up until 3months of treatment, both overall and by severity - Change in: − PedsQL™ Total Score from baseline(pretreatment). − IGA-S and CrGI-S from baseline(pretreatment). − IGA-I and CrGI-I from the Dose 2 visit - Presence and titers of antibodies against PEG(anti-PEG) and hMUT (anti-hMUT)
